About this service

When choosing toilet paper for a septic system, look for products labeled as septic-safe or rapid-dissolving. These papers are designed to break down quickly in water rather than clumping together, which reduces the risk of clogging your pipes or overwhelming your tank. Avoid thick, multi-ply, or non-biodegradable wipes, as these can accumulate and lead to blockages. Using the right paper helps your system process waste efficiently and minimizes the frequency of needed cleanouts.

What does septic tank maintenance involve?

Septic tank maintenance in Fargo primarily involves regular pumping to remove accumulated solids and scum. This prevents these materials from entering and clogging the drain field. It also includes periodic inspections to check the tank's condition, baffles, and lid. Keeping the drain field clear of tree roots and avoiding flushing inappropriate items are also key. Consistent maintenance is the best way to ensure your system's longevity.

What are the steps for septic installation?

Septic installation begins with a site assessment to determine the best location and type of system. Next, a design is created, followed by obtaining necessary permits from local authorities. The actual installation involves excavating for the tank and drain field, then placing and connecting these components. Finally, the system is backfilled and inspected. Professionals handle these steps to ensure compliance and proper function.

What are the different types of septic systems?

Septic systems range from traditional gravity-fed systems to more complex engineered systems that may include pumps or advanced treatment units. The choice often depends on soil conditions, lot size, and local regulations. Some systems are designed for challenging sites. Professionals can assess your property and recommend the most suitable type of system for your needs in the Fargo area. Understanding your system is key to its care.

What is involved in a septic inspection?

A septic inspection in Fargo is a comprehensive check of your entire septic system. This includes examining the septic tank for sludge and scum levels, inspecting the baffles and lid, and assessing the condition of the drain field. Pros will also check any pumps or alarms. This process helps identify potential problems, ensuring your system is operating efficiently and preventing future issues. It's a vital part of system care.
